so i just bought my notchback back, and i was looking at some cars on car domain last night and there was a guy who had black deep dish bullitt rims with a 295/40/18 size tires on the back!!! Now can the notches hold a bigger rim and tire than the hatch backs cause i see notchbacks with bigger setups on a regular basis, more often than the hatchs. Do they have quad shocks, and how much inner fender well massaging would you have to do to fit these tires. My car currently has some sort of drag rims on it, not sure brand, i dont pick it up till the 3rd week of oct, but when i get i will be selling them on here for cheap, i want to go with the gt40 black with chrome lip, deep dish, so i need to know what am i looking at to get a 295 size tire on the back

If you look at the pics closely, the tire and wheel stick out of the fender. IMO, it looks terrible. Plus I can guarantee you they rub. I run a 10" wheel, 6.5" b/s and a 275/50/15 and they rub just a bit. So I know those 295 18's are rubbing.
